A SSD of 256GB limits what I might want to install on a new MBA. Can Boot Camp/Parallel be installed on an External Drive?

Boot Camp, no. Parallels and Fusion can be installed to an external drive but the results will be sluggish at best. I wouldn't do it.

I haven't tried it yet - but I would think a fast thunderbolt drive would be plenty of bandwidth to run a VM off of (If anyone would care to test and share I would appreciate that)

Anyway - Try Wine as it is free - but according to crossover listpro is gold compatible.
Compatibility - ListPro 5.0 - CodeWeavers
Codeweavers does have a free trial so you can see if it meets your needs before you pay. They tend to have more programs working well than wine does.
